Exports by Country
Morocco dominates exports structure, recording X tons, which was approx. X% of total exports in 2022. South Africa (X tons) followed a long way behind the leaders.
Morocco experienced a relatively flat trend pattern with regard to volume of exports of alums. South Africa (X%) illustrated a downward trend over the same period. From 2012 to 2022, the share of Morocco increased by X percentage points.
In value terms, Morocco ($X) emerged as the largest alums supplier in Africa, comprising X%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was taken by South Africa ($X), with a X% share of total exports.
From 2012 to 2022, the average annual rate of growth in terms of value in Morocco totaled X%.

Imports by Country
Tanzania represented the key importer of alums in Africa, with the volume of imports accounting for X tons, which was near X% of total imports in 2022. Algeria (X tons) held a X% share (based on physical terms) of total imports, which put it in second place, followed by Kenya (X%). The following importers - Egypt (X tons), Cote d'Ivoire (X tons) and Sudan (X tons) - together made up X% of total imports.
Tanzania was also the fastest-growing in terms of the alums imports, with a CAGR of X% from 2012 to 2022. At the same time, Sudan (X%), Cote d'Ivoire (X%) and Egypt (X%) displayed positive paces of growth. Algeria and Kenya experienced a relatively flat trend pattern. Tanzania (X p.p.) and Sudan (X p.p.) significantly strengthened its position in terms of the total imports, while Kenya and Algeria saw its share reduced by X% and X% from 2012 to 2022, respectively. The shares of the other countries remained relatively stable throughout the analyzed period.
In value terms, Tanzania ($X) constitutes the largest market for imported alums in Africa, comprising X%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by Algeria ($X), with a X% share of total imports. It was followed by Egypt, with a X% share.
From 2012 to 2022, the average annual growth rate of value in Tanzania stood at X%. The remaining importing count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Algeria (X% per year) and Egypt (X% per year).
